the empty sugar packets by my spoon
look like loneliness
i look up from my coffee
and you look up from yours
like lightning
and we jump.

your feet hit the ground like a heartbeat
as you move to my table
it's 3:56 in the morning
and i forget why i couldn't sleep
but i'm here now
"betty's all night diner"

the waitress is sleeping at a table behind me
you sit down
the air is silent
but there's no need to talk
words would be complicated

insted you drink your coffee
and i drink mine
and we breathe in the sleeping world
it feels like were the only ones alive
and then..

your hand is in mine
and it feels like borrowed time
this moment
this moment that should last forever
would never
i knew that,
you knew that

but you're still holding my hand
it feels like we own time
and we have no names
we aren't anything
we just...are.
